Mackenzie McDonald vs. Alejandro Davidovich Fokina: Live Stream & on TV today
Mackenzie McDonald vs. Alejandro Davidovich Fokina is an upcoming Tennis event that takes place on Mar 06 at 09:00 PM. You can livestream Mackenzie McDonald vs. Alejandro Davidovich Fokina on Now TV. You can livestream this event on Now TV, Tennis TV, and Sky Sports.